Here is another alternative.

Kyosho makes a 46t plastic spur gear part# IF148. This is a direct fit onto a Hyper 7 diff. you can also use a Kyosho diff from either a 7.5 or 777 and put it in Hyper 7 or 8. All are interchangeable. The cost for the gear from Kyosho America is $5.00:027:
